India tour of Sri Lanka: Sri Lanka announce squad, Dasun Shanaka to lead
Xtra Time Web Desk: Sri Lanka Cricket on Friday announced a 24 member squad for the upcoming white ball series against India. The squad was approved by the Minister of Youth and Sports Honorable Namal Rajapaksa.
The team will be lead by Dasun Shanaka while Dhananjaya De Silva has been named the vice captain of the side. Kusal Perera has pulled himself out of the side due to a shoulder injury. Fast bowler Binura Fernando will only play the T20I series.
Lahiru Udara, Shiran Fernando and Ishan Jayaratne got their maiden call up for the national side. Dananjaya Laxman and Praveen Jayawickrema have played just one ODI each. Lahiru Kumara makes a comeback into the national side after 2020.
